Job Description

Job Specifications:

  • Elementary Teacher Assistants/Trainees or High School Subject Teachers.
  • Applicants will learn and work collaboratively with Montessori-trained Elementary or High School Guides
  • The ideal candidate will work within a team of teachers and administrators with a strong commitment to learn and uphold Montessori principles and sustain a nurturing environment that allows children and teens to discover and develop their talents and potentials
  • The ideal candidate will be ethically-sound professionals with good communication skills, committed to learning, working, and contributing to a formative culture with a standard of excellence hinged on core values of integrity and responsibility.

For High School Teachers: Specialization in Math, Science, Language & Literature, Social Studies/Humanities, Economics, and Technology and Livelihood Education (TLE, specially in Woodwork, Pottery, Agriculture).

Minimum Qualifications

Job Qualifications:

  • Hardworking and enthusiastic professional who is fluent in both English and Filipino.
  • Ideally, a minimum of 3 years of demonstrated, exemplary teaching experience.
  • Those with Montessori experience will be prioritized.
  • Graduate of a 4-year undergraduate course with a willingness to take on further training and studies.
  • Learner, willing to take education units and the licensure exam for basic education.
  • Team-worker, collaborative, good interpersonal skills with colleagues, parents, management, and students.

About Maria Montessori Children's School Foundation Inc.

Love for Learning Maria Montessori recognized that inherent in every child is the ability to be curious, to imagine and learn. Every new wonder and discovery is absorbed readily into their fertile minds. The heart of Montessori education is a deep regard for the child's innate readiness to learn, a spark that -- when fostered in the proper environment, with highly trained and sensitive guides -- will help feed the flames of their imagination. At MMCS, we stay true to Dr. Montessori's method of teaching, encouraging our children to explore and take ownership of their own learning, helping them on their path to self-discovery. MMCS children are self-motivated, self-disciplined, and confident from a very young age, through to adolescence and to life.
